Edna Spurgeon, 75, wife of William Spurgeon of Route 1, Berne, died at 6:55 p.m. Thursday at Swiss Village. Death followed an illness of 2 ½ years and she had been bedfast the past year. Death is attributed to cancer. She had been in the nursing care unit of Swiss Village since last May.
A lifetime resident of this community, Mrs. Spurgeon was born in Monroe Township April 24, 1902, the daughter of William and Adeline Stauffer Nussbaum. She married William Spurgeon in Berne April 29, 1933. Mr. Spurgeon was a school teacher in the local system for many years.
Surviving are the husband; three sons, William Spurgeon, Jr., at home; Dr. Charles H. Spurgeon, Indianapolis and John E. Spurgeon, Houston, Texas; three grandchildren; two brothers, Clifton Nussbaum, Berne and Howard David Nussbaum, Route 1, Berne and two sisters, Mrs. Walter (Florence) Fruechtenicht, Fort Wayne and Mrs. John (Martha) Hindenlang, Decatur.
Mrs. Spurgeon was a member of the First Mennonite Church and widely known throughout the community.
